    This extremely lightweight knife features a modified drop-point blade and a smooth AXIS™ locking mechanism.

    • Featherweight 154CM stainless-steel blade is strong and sharp enough to slice through food, wire and ropes with ease
    • The strong, spring-loaded AXIS locking mechanism adjusts smoothly for ease of operation
    • Ambidextrous blade is keenly unleashed with a simple push of the thumb-stud openers
    • Resin handle is extremely lightweight and easy to grip
    • Reversible pocket clip makes storage and carry easy--just clip it on your pocket or belt and go!
    • Silky carrying sheath included

            Comments about Benchmade 530 Serrated Locking Knife:

            This is probably the best everyday folder you'll ever want in your pocket. It is so slim and so light (less than two ounces) yet it still has a 3 1/2" blade that is very sharp.

            Be advised though, out of the box this knife is difficult to open. The thumb studs (which are also ambidextrous, a plus) are small to reduce weight and slim the profile are very hard on your fingers. I oiled the knife and loosened the screw that the blade pivots on and it made a world of difference.

            Once you do that this becomes a 4 star knife not a 5 star. I still think Benchmade has better studs in there parts drawer and the black paint on the pocket clip flakes off and the draw string carry bag is just silly. Also, with any knife you should NEVER USE IT AS A PRY TOOL, especially this one because it is fairly high carbon and has spear point that goes all the way back to the handle to save weight.

                  Comments about Benchmade 530 Serrated Locking Knife:

                  I bought a Griptillian from REI a while back. I really like it. The downside to that knife is the size - for me it's too big and heavy to carry on a daily basis.

                  So, I bought the 530 to keep on me every day. I spent a day or so breaking it in by cycling the blade open and closed and lubricated it a bit.

                  It more than lived up to it's billing in the size/weight department. It just about disappears into your pocket. My problem is that shortly after I started carrying it, the blade began dragging on the case when I open and close it. I thought the pivot tension had relaxed a bit allowing the blade to flex. No such luck. Tightened it just a smidge and all it did was make the knife almost impossible to open. I tried several other things, none worked.

                  The knife works OK, the blade is insanely sharp, but, at this price point, the case should hold the blade securely enough to keep it from rubbing the case. My question is now - put up with it or return it? Given what it cost, I'll probably be sending it back.
